Hundreds of people showed up Friday to a Trident One Stop career fair.  Here is additional information from Trident to help you find a new job:

The Trident One Stop Career System (TOSCS) is comprised of one-stop centers in Berkeley, Charleston and Dorchester counties.  The TOSCS offers a variety of services to help employers and job seekers meet their workforce development needs.  While many of our services are at no-cost to the user, a fee is charged for some of our more specialized services and, in some instances for the use of our facility.  The expert TOSCS staff can assist any business, large or small, with their workforce development needs.  We offer business and industry a powerful competitive advantage.  Because we collaborate with partners in Berkeley, Charleston and Dorchester counties, we can eliminate or reduce the costs associated with recruiting new employees, screening, placement activities, training new and existing employees and testing.

The mission of the Trident Workforce Investment Board is to develop the region’s workforce by providing high quality workforce development programs and services to our customers.
To accomplish the mission, they’ve created a market driven and user friendly workforce system investing workforce funding to recruit, prepare, and train workers with the skills needed to support existing industry and attract new industry to the region.
